How much do internal recruiter j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average yearly pay for internal recruiter in California is $62,386.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$53,800.00 and $69,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by internal recruiters when balancing hiring needs across multiple departments?

Internal recruiters often juggle competing priorities from various departments, each with urgent hiring needs and unique requirements. A key challenge is managing expectations and ensuring transparent communication with all stakeholders to prioritize roles based on business objectives. Recruiters must also navigate shifting timelines, evolving job specifications, and limited resources while maintaining a positive candidate experience. Developing strong relationships with department leaders and regularly reviewing hiring forecasts can help address these challenges effectively.

What does an internal recruiter do?

An Internal Recruiter is responsible for identifying, attracting, and hiring talent for positions within their own organization. They work closely with hiring managers to understand staffing needs, create job postings, screen applications, and coordinate interviews. Unlike external recruiters, internal recruiters focus exclusively on filling roles within their company and may also be involved in onboarding new hires and developing recruitment strategies. Their goal is to ensure the organization has the best talent to meet its business needs.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an internal recruiter,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Internal Recruiter, you need a solid understanding of talent acquisition, interviewing techniques, and organizational hiring needs, typically supported by a degree in human resources or a related field. Familiarity with applicant tracking systems (ATS), HRIS platforms, and sometimes certifications like SHRM-CP or PHR is essential. Strong interpersonal skills, attention to detail, and the ability to build relationships with stakeholders set top performers apart. These skills ensure the effective attraction and placement of high-quality candidates, supporting organizational growth and culture.

What does an internal recruiter do?

As an internal recruiter, you identify current and future staffing needs of a business, develop a sound brand name, and ensure a company is giving employees a positive experience. Your responsibilities include collaborating with the recruiting team and your managers to write job advertisements for open positions and then finding areas to advertise jobs such as career pages, social media, and job boards. You source some employees through online channels like professional networks and portfolio sites. In some positions, you are also asked to implement employee referral plans. Other duties include participating in career fairs and other related recruiting events that can boost the company’s reputation. You assist with new employee onboarding, offer interview feedback, answer candidate questions, analyze employee retention and turnover rates to better determine hiring needs.
